drawControl

Specifica il controllo da usare quando viene semplicemente visualizzata la proprietà. Deve essere presente un solo elemento drawControl per ogni elemento displayInfo .

Se sono presenti più elementi, viene usato l'ultimo. Se non viene fornito alcun elemento drawControl , le impostazioni predefinite dell'attributo vengono applicate alla descrizione della proprietà.

Questa forma del controllo non consente la modifica delle proprietà.

Sintassi

<!-- drawControl -->
<xs:element name="drawControl"  minOccurs="0" maxOccurs="1">
    <xs:complexType>
        <xs:attribute name="control">
            <xs:simpleType>
                <xs:restriction base="xs:string">
                    <xs:enumeration value="Default"/>
                    <xs:enumeration value="MultiLineText"/>
                    <xs:enumeration value="MultiValueText"/>
                    <xs:enumeration value="PercentBar"/>
                    <xs:enumeration value="ProgressBar"/>
                    <xs:enumeration value="Rating"/>
                    <xs:enumeration value="StaticText"/>
                    <xs:enumeration value="IconList"/>
                    <xs:enumeration value="BooleanCheckMark"/>
                </xs:restriction>
            </xs:simpleType>
        </xs:attribute>
    </xs:complexType>
</xs:element>

Informazioni sull'elemento

Elemento padre Elementi figlio
displayInfo Nessuno

 

Attributi

Attributo Descrizione
controllo Pubblica. Facoltativa. Il valore predefinito è "Default". I valori validi sono i seguenti.
Valore Significato
Predefinito Valore predefinito. Usa il controllo predefinito, in base all'attributo <typeInfo="".> Il tipo predefinito è "String" (multivalore) e il controllo predefinito è "MultiValueText". Qualsiasi altro tipo comporta l'uso del controllo "StaticText".
MultiLineText Usa il controllo testo a più righe.
MultiValueText Usa il controllo di testo multivalore.
PercentBar Usa il controllo barra percentuale.
ProgressBar Usa il controllo barra di stato.
Classificazione Usa il controllo di classificazione da 5 star.
StaticText Usa IPropertyDescription::FormatForDisplay per visualizzare il valore della proprietà.
IconaList Windows 7 e versioni successive. Enumerazione delle icone.
BooleanCheckMark Windows 7 e versioni successive.